Anastrozol SUN 1 mg Filmtabletten is a medication primarily used to treat certain types of breast cancer in postmenopausal women. It belongs to a class of drugs known as aromatase inhibitors, which work by reducing the natural estrogen production in the body, thereby slowing or stopping the growth of estrogen-dependent tumors.

Recommended Dosage

The typical dosage for Anastrozol SUN 1 mg is generally outlined as follows:

  1. Standard Dose: The usual recommended dose is 1 mg taken once daily.
  2. Consistency: It is important to take the medication at the same time each day to maintain even levels of the drug in your bloodstream.
  3. Duration of Treatment: Your doctor will determine how long you need to take anastrozole based on your specific medical condition and response to treatment.
